Kenya’s safety forces have blocked all primary roads main into central Nairobi, forward of deliberate national protests.
A lot of the town centre is abandoned, with companies close and a heavy safety presence at the streets. Some colleges have urged scholars to stick at house.
Loads of early-morning commuters and in a single day travellers had been stranded at checkpoints, some positioned greater than 10km (six miles) from the town centre, with only some cars allowed via.
Inside the town, roads resulting in key authorities websites – together with the president’s professional place of abode, State Space, and the Kenyan parliament – are barricaded with razor twine.
In a commentary issued on Sunday night time, the police mentioned it used to be their constitutional accountability to give protection to lives and assets whilst keeping up public order.
Monday’s protests, dubbed Saba Saba (Swahili for 7 July), commemorate the Nineteen Nineties combat for multiparty democracy in Kenya.
Those demonstrations were organised essentially via younger other folks, difficult excellent governance, higher duty, and justice for sufferers of police brutality. They’re the most recent in a wave of anti-government protests that started ultimate 12 months.
On 25 June, no less than 19 other folks had been killed and hundreds of companies looted and destroyed in an afternoon of national protests that had been being held in honour of the ones killed in ultimate 12 months’s anti-tax protests.
Fresh demonstrations have became violent, with stories of infiltration via “goons”, who’re accused of looting and attacking protesters. Civil society teams allege collusion between those teams and the police – accusations the police have strongly denied.
On Sunday, an armed gang attacked the headquarters of a human rights NGO in Nairobi. The Kenya Human Rights Fee were internet hosting a press convention organised via ladies calling for an finish to state violence forward of Monday’s protests.
This 12 months marks the thirty fifth anniversary of the unique Saba Saba protests – a key second that helped bring in multiparty democracy in Kenya after years of one-party rule.
The reaction via the then authorities underneath President Daniel arap Moi used to be brutal. Many protesters – together with veteran flesh presser Raila Odinga, who’s now operating with the federal government, had been arrested and tortured, whilst no less than 20 other folks had been reportedly killed.
Since then, Saba Saba has come to symbolise civic resistance and the struggle for democratic freedom in Kenya.
